Output 30b43ed7e662cefa0c943bd3df9c58bb844a09bfb66e340ef971f6cff5a8ad07:5

value
6260164
script pubkey
OP_0 OP_PUSHBYTES_20 bf5b8832cce1d73716a9e357a49b4510502b1314
address
bc1qhadcsvkvu8tnw94fudt6fx69zpgzkyc5738j5l
transaction
30b43ed7e662cefa0c943bd3df9c58bb844a09bfb66e340ef971f6cff5a8ad07
spent
true